ATM Network in New Valley: A Detailed Look
The ATM landscape in New Valley is primarily shaped by Banque Misr. This bank operates a substantial number of machines. Their widespread presence ensures broader coverage across different locations. This is particularly important in a geographically expansive governorate like New Valley.
Other banks, while having fewer ATMs, still play a vital role. MIDBank, Suez Canal Bank, and Arab Bank PLC contribute to the overall network. Their machines offer alternative options for customers. This diversity helps reduce reliance on a single banking institution.
| Bank | Total ATMs | Sample Address |
|---|---|---|
| Banque Misr | 23 | AL AWAMER AL SHARQIAH CENTER ABU CHAT - QENA,QENA,, |
| MIDBank | 3 | NAG HAMMADI,QENA,, |
| Suez Canal Bank | 2 | ,سوهاج,سهاج,82716 |
| Arab Bank PLC | 1 | EL HAG AHMED DEIF ALLAH TWORES INTERSECTION WITH EL GOMOHRIA STREET,SOHAG,, |

ATM Overview - 27 de April de 2026
| Bank | Total ATMs |
|---|---|
| Banque Misr | 26 |
| MIDBank | 4 |
| Suez Canal Bank | 2 |
| Arab Bank PLC | 1 |
By April 27, 2026, New Valley's ATM network reached 33 machines. Banque Misr increased its count to 26 ATMs. This further strengthens its market presence. MIDBank also added an ATM, bringing its total to 4, which is a notable expansion for them.
Suez Canal Bank and Arab Bank PLC maintain their previous numbers. The combined increase from Banque Misr and MIDBank shows positive growth. This expansion improves overall ATM density. It offers better access to cash and banking services for residents.

Practical Guide - 27 de April de 2026
If an ATM retains your card, contact your bank immediately to report the incident. Note down the ATM's location and time of the occurrence. Do not leave the ATM area until you have secured your card or reported it lost. This quick action protects your account.
For non-urgent issues, use the customer service numbers usually displayed on the ATM itself. Take a picture of the error message if there is one. This documentation can be helpful when communicating with your bank. Ensure you have your bank's emergency contact saved.
